다음을 통해 공유


DataGridColumnStyle.HeaderText 속성

정의

열 머리글의 텍스트를 가져오거나 설정합니다.

public:
 virtual property System::String ^ HeaderText { System::String ^ get(); void set(System::String ^ value); };
public virtual string HeaderText { get; set; }
member this.HeaderText : string with get, set
Public Overridable Property HeaderText As String

속성 값

열 머리글로 표시된 문자열입니다. DataGrid에서 만들어졌으면 기본값은 열을 만드는 데 사용된 PropertyDescriptor의 이름입니다. 이와 달리 사용자가 만든 것이면 기본값은 빈 문자열("")입니다.

예제

다음 코드 예제에서는 속성을 새 값으로 설정합니다 HeaderText .

void SetHeaderText()
{
   DataGridColumnStyle^ dgCol;
   DataColumn^ dataCol1;
   DataTable^ dataTable1;
   dgCol = dataGrid1->TableStyles[ 0 ]->GridColumnStyles[ 0 ];
   dataTable1 = dataSet1->Tables[ dataGrid1->DataMember ];
   dataCol1 = dataTable1->Columns[ dgCol->MappingName ];
   dgCol->HeaderText = dataCol1->Caption;
}
private void SetHeaderText()
{
    DataGridColumnStyle dgCol;
    DataColumn dataCol1;
    DataTable dataTable1;
    dgCol = dataGrid1.TableStyles[0].GridColumnStyles[0];
    dataTable1 = dataSet1.Tables[dataGrid1.DataMember];
    dataCol1 = dataTable1.Columns[dgCol.MappingName];
    dgCol.HeaderText = dataCol1.Caption;
}
Private Sub SetHeaderText()
    Dim dgCol As DataGridColumnStyle
    Dim dataCol1 As DataColumn
    Dim dataTable1 As DataTable
    dgCol = dataGrid1.TableStyles(0).GridColumnStyles(0)
    dataTable1 = dataSet1.Tables(dataGrid1.DataMember)
    dataCol1 = dataTable1.Columns(dgCol.MappingName)
    dgCol.HeaderText = dataCol1.Caption
End Sub

설명

속성은 HeaderText 일반적으로 값을 쉽게 이해할 수 없는 경우 값과 MappingName 다른 캡션을 MappingName 표시하는 데 사용됩니다. 예를 들어 값이 HeaderText "FName"인 경우 를 MappingName "이름"으로 변경할 수 있습니다.

적용 대상

추가 정보